About the Host:
Since 2016, Noami Grevemberg has called her van home, chasing nature's wildest corners and living on her own terms. Her book, "Living The Vanlife," dives into the gritty reality of road living and shares raw insights into sustainable life on the move. As the founder of Diversify Vanlife, she’s shaking up the road-travel world, championing inclusivity. A seasoned content creator, writer, and storyteller, Noami brings bold stories and unique perspectives through her podcast, "Nomads at the Intersections." She inspires others to try new ways of living, find joy in unexpected places, and deeply connect with the world around them.

Welcome to Sustain This! A slow fashion podcast that's about so much more than clothes.
Join us every Tuesday as your hosts Alyssa, Christina and Signe chat all things mindful consumption, personal style and the quest for building a more intentional life...and wardrobe!
Alyssa Beltempo is a sustainable stylist, Christina Mychas, a shopaholic turned minimalist-ish, and Signe Hansen is a colour consultant and slow fashion style coach. Together we will unpack the nuances of what it really means be a conscious consumer & find more joy in what we have right now. Let's go!
